Gone to the Band Contest.
Today occurs the great band contest of the Northwest Indiana Band Association at Wolcott. The Rensselaer Citizens Band is taking part, and is entered in the second class and has strong expectations of taking the prize in that class. Unlike the method
pursued at the band contest here, last June, when the division into classes was made after the contest, at Wolcott there will be three classes formed at the start, and each band must enter whichever class it chooses, before the contest begins. The Rensselaer band has elected to enter the second class, which was a wise decision as there Would be no hope of defeating the Momence, 111. band, in the first class. That band and probably Wolcott will likely be all that enter in the first class. The second class is likely to have quite a number of entries and our boys will have to work hard if they get first place in it. The band went to Wolcott by team this morning, and a 'very large crowd of citizens went over, by the same route.
